Trump says US is taking partial control of Venezuela's vast oil reserves, but offers few details about agreement
politics
President Donald Trump has announced a deal to secure majority American control over more than sixty-five billion barrels of proven oil reserves in Venezuela. As Dawn reports, the administration intends to use private business partnerships to revive the nation's energy industry and lower fuel prices in the United States. While Venezuelan interim leader Delcy Rodriguez says the move will bring two hundred nine billion dollars in tax revenue, some analysts warn that the deal's legal basis is unclear and infrastructure repairs could take years. The agreement comes as Washington seeks to stabilize crude supplies for American refineries ahead of the November midterm elections.
